Tutorial 4 requires bath lotion, but bath lotion has now been replaced by body lotion.
Isn't that why we can't proceed with Tutorial 4?

I confirm: I cannot continue with tutorial 4 either with the basic file.

Replacing "Bath lotion" with notepad++ by "Body lotion" solves the problem :).

Please note that I don't understand why we removed the bath lotion; body lotion and bath can cohabit together.
